Next up is a can’t miss event, a St. Louis tradition: the running of the Volvo 240s at the tail end of the Cinco de Mayo Parade (aka The People’s Joy Parade) down Cherokee Street. Only 240 models are invited, so don’t try to squeeze your XC90 in! Regardless, it’s a great spectator event, seeing those old boxes decorated with a certain irreverence for style or fashion.
Cinco de Mayo is actually on a Saturday this year, so expect an extra level of craziness. If you have a 240, you’re welcome to participate!
We’ll start congregating around 12 noon at Michigan St. and Cherokee St. Find a parking spot and walk on over. The parade steps off promptly at 1:11pm.
